Output 3114405fb889a0fc7572d229e15af5c7b3b93c277df9b28959f3e56083f3ac04:0

value
13610629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8478e0ba9c624fb3a6644379d9a00a6f6b001127 OP_EQUAL
address
3DmTvc4zGPm8iBrJ5W96zJofY1qwnQGPVN
transaction
3114405fb889a0fc7572d229e15af5c7b3b93c277df9b28959f3e56083f3ac04
spent
true